The user can then click to expand/contract the menu as a block of links slide down underneath the header. This tutorial explains how to implement a simple vertical menu digg-like using CSS and javascript to show/hide sub-menu. Same with beer. I'm still trying I think it was developed using opencube. Can you please help me, if the sub menu has more items than the parent menu.. then the sub menu list gets truncated, it shows only the no of items equal to parent menu item. Tips for Choosing an Android and iOS App Development Company, Digital Elevator Ads The Evolution of Branding and Marketing, 7 best Digital Marketing Skills for SEO Managers to Play, 7 Tips to help your Small Business with Digital Marketing Strategies, Dominate your Competitors with these 6 SEO Strategies, 15 Actionable SEO Tips for Small Businesses to boost SERP ranking. Ajay Kamat. On smaller screens this same effect holds true, but the menu appears vertically instead of horizontally. Home / Bootstrap / Bootstrap Vertical Menu with Submenu on Click. Basically, Bootstrap CSS is optional, the menu works well without it. Sliding drawer menus have created a storm of animosity between designers & developers. This one by Amli is an off-canvas menu that was made with pure CSS. Nonetheless thanks for the article. The whole design, including transitions, is based on CSS. The vertical menu is going to be on the right side below the bottom of the sidebar. The code by Boyd Massie is in pure CSS. It does not correspond to any user ID in the web application and does not store any personally identifiable information. This hamburger menu by Virgil Pana folds over a background website to give a clearer idea of what it looks like in real life. But I have one question: How can I get the same effect with third level menu, the tutorial is teaching me how to do this effect in the first and second level menu, but I need third level, I am working on this for several days but I cant get it works. subnav menu correctly with CSS. These cookies help provide information on metrics the number of visitors, bounce rate, traffic source, etc. Responsive design is an emerging technique with cool new trends every year. Dreamweaver has been lately my personal goto application for years. Soap Packaging Ideas that are Promising to Increase your Sales, 5 Possible Reasons why Aligners are Not Working, Everything you need to know about Home Construction Loans, Everything you need to know about Instant Personal Loan, Top 5 biggest Cloud Storage Companies of the World, 7 Reasons Why you need to Hire a Graphic Designer. Mr.C. Is a very configurable javascript/css hybrid dropdown menu that is capable of producing simple menus(both horizontal and vertical). At first glance this menu seems pretty generic: traditional links, hamburger sliding nav, and flat color scheme. How to Create your Own Jquery Custom plugin using $.fn? However, the code/info for #8 slide-down menu doesn't work. This could be a useful template for any single-page layout with the added bonus of Batman-approved animations. Using an unordered list, to display a hierarchical structure of a complexity that would be very hard to achieve with dynamic select boxes. March 4, 2017 @ How to create footer to stay at the bottom of a Web page? As you said, now I am retracing my steps by wasting a lot of time. How would I add fixed to the code? The animated highlight must be set to match the selection to work properly. A slide menu based on an unordered list (
- ). I truly don't know what I would undoubtedly do without having it. if you want to create a dropdown menu in html with red theme,
SAI SRIDAR SIVAPRAKASAM thanks, I was looking for drop down menu and I found this list :). While using W3Schools, you agree to have read and accepted our. These useful snippets are perfect for designers to seize and use as a launchpad for other web projects. for example the parent menu has 6 items if the sub menu of any parent item has more than 6 items, it displays only six though the item is seen view source. How to make flexbox children 100% height of their parent using CSS? Line 0""
You can easily configure it as per your requirements. Making a div vertically scrollable using CSS. Make sure to provide other ways to reach the submenu items, for example by repeating them on the page of the parent menu item. these are some awesome menu tutorials. sir how can i fix z-index position in 3rd level and up? simply superb !!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!!! The fact that my ISP server is usingh 2.2.2 and not 2.3.4 does not seem to matter. Please help!!! I tried to investigate jQuery.jGlideMenu.067.min.js, as by removing it input fields return to work normally, but I found nothing suggesting a modification of the input fields behaviors. How to apply style to parent if it has child with CSS? very usefull one.. great work, Hi - I am trying to find a nice drop down for my site - My site covers many cities; I would like to have a drop down menu for the cities on my site - so it would be easier to view the information - would this site help me? February 26, 2015 @ Required fields are marked *. This simple menu has a neat effect by hovering over the links, and opens a submenu with an accordion. CSS keyframes make the effect very pleasing. 3:39 pm, You can view the source in this page: https://www.thecodingguys.net/demo/css/css-vertical-menu-multiple-levels.html. For some, it might be impossible. How to create Vertical Menu using HTML and CSS ? CSS driven vertical menu that has unlimited sub-menus; Sub-menus fly out to the right; Options for sub-menu alignment: middle (as demo1) or top (as demo2); Supported by IE 9+ and all other major browsers; Free to use and abuse. This delay makes it easier to use the menu when navigation by a mouse is not very precise. Set a specific height and add the overflow property if you want a vertical scroll menu: Tip: Check out our How To - Side Navigation tutorial to learn how to create a fixed, full-height side navigation. Functional cookies help to perform certain functionalities like sharing the content of the website on social media platforms, collect feedbacks, and other third-party features. To change the speed of the animation set the numeric value in this code as you like. All the tabs are place in side ul > li. Thanks #menu { background-color: #206676; float: left; width: 100%; height: 60px; } ul#menu { font-size: 1.3em; font-weight: 600; margin: 0 0 5px; padding: 0; text-align: left; } ul#menu li { display: inline; list-style: none; padding-left: 15px; float: left; } ul#menu li a { background: none; color: #FFF; text-decoration: none; } ul#menu li a:hover { It removes the need for multiple page loads provided that users know where to find the information. What are B2B Leads and What is the top Source to fetch B2B Leads? Necessary cookies are absolutely essential for the website to function properly. These usually contain many categories and sub-menus. November 3, 2014 @ All codes published on CodeHim are open source, distributed under OSD-compliant license which grants all the rights to use, study, change and share the software in modified and unmodified form. Bootstrap 3 vertical menu with toggable submenus, How Intuit democratizes AI development across teams through reusability. Show code Edit in sandbox Nested dropdown on hover An example of a nested dropdown activated on hover, it can also be embedded inside on a Navbar . I found this tutorial. Slider Revolution makes it possible for youto have a rush of clients coming to you for trendy website designs. Also, How would I put the vertical menu below a right sidebar? The jdMenu plugin for jQuery provides a clean, simple and elegant solution for creating hierarchical drop down menus for websites to web applications. John T. Morton III Sign up for a free Jotform account to create powerful online forms in minutes with no coding required. This fold-out menu, coded in CSS by Cyd Stumpel is especially suited for mobile devices. This is really awesome. The menu of this classic one-page layout by Alberto Hartzet is navigable with the keyboard. Many Thanks. see this, on here you can also download source code: Thank you the menu The explanation is very clear with clear picture too, and very use full. Use a container element (like ) to create the subnav menu and add the Responsive design is more than just a design trend its a complete layout style up there with fixed and fluid layouts. Try it Yourself Create A Dropdown Sidebar Step 1) Add HTML: Example <div class="sidenav"> <a href="#about"> About </a> <a href="#services"> Services </a> you can see drop down menu width background image example. On Mouseover how to Highlight ASP.NET Gridview Selected Row, Jquery function to Generate Random font Size & Color Anchor Tags, Advanced CSS3 Interview Questions and Answers. October 2, 2015 @ My website host server is using Ruby 1.8.6 and Rails 2.2.2. What is the purpose of this D-shaped ring at the base of the tongue on my hiking boots? It does not store any personal data. Add the hamburger toggle button to your header. I love the striped border and dark color scheme paired with this menu. The owner of this website is a participant in the Amazon Services LLC Associates Program, an affiliate advertising program designed to provide a means for sites to earn advertising fees by advertising and linking to amazon.com. Why do small African island nations perform better than African continental nations, considering democracy and human development? nice collections Every animation in this pen is relevant and on point. The entire pen has been coded with HAML and SASS which are both excellent additions to any web dev workflow. thanks again!!! The width of each option adapts to the size of the screen. This is a pure hamburger menu, coded by Nathan Schmidt. I believe this is what youre looking for. How to place text on image using HTML and CSS? The tab expands when it is clicked to reveal the horizontal menu. Scott Kennedy is the designer and coder behind this navigation menu. Why? I tried to hide it in the buttons changin page but it only works when clicking the buttom where is the control, even if I included the ajax files even in the other panel. An accessible, light weight (just 12 lines of JavaScript), with great compatibility and can have multiple-levels. How do you get out of a corner when plotting yourself into a corner. create the ul inside the li your problem will be solved. Great solutionsI find the 2nd level tabs don't work well, since IE6 doesn't like punching out of the parent's container. For this reason sliding drawers should be used sparingly, primarily when a site has a lengthy navigation. Generally there are two type of menu Horizontal menu & Vertical menu. But I like them as drop down in horizontal navigation. This should be considered more avant-garde and less likely to find its way into commercial work. Youll notice a light green tab that, when clicked, heightens the top navigation bar so links can be seen. The cookie is used to store information of how visitors use a website and helps in creating an analytics report of how the wbsite is doing. The menu will use a nested
- element to show the sub menu. The bubbles come to life because of the CSS shadow effects that were used. Thats all! The cookie is used by cdn services like CloudFare to identify individual clients behind a shared IP address and apply security settings on a per-client basis. These menus are hidden with CSS. You also have the option to opt-out of these cookies. July 13, 2015 @ John T. Morton III, lokesh vijay CSS Express menus should only be used in a horizontal orientation with a single drop-down level. This is a clean CSS menu by Rock Starwind. Step 1 - HTML Markup This flat responsive navigation includes dropdown menus built with pure CSS. I solved my problem. If the menu is well-designed and visitors can easily find their way around, they are more likely to stay on the website and visit again. Very nice selection of drop down nav menus. Submenus are implemented using nested lists A dummy link is used for the parent option The link has a class of dropdown-toggle The link has an attribute of data-toggle="dropdown" The nested UL has a class of dropdown-menu (without this the submenu is always visible) Example: Use this approach in situations where the parent menu item only summarizes the submenu and doesnt have to carry out a function, such as linking to a web page. You'll find vertical and horizontal navs with dropdowns and slideouts and all kinds of animation effects. Thanks for sharing! to download them. Center a column using Twitter Bootstrap 3. I use the JGlideMenu in a single page in a tab bar. Moving the mouse over one of the two cities in the menu, for example, reveals the phone numbers of the different branches. How to set fixed width for
- we show the
- element underneath (>) this
- . It gets even better as you give options, I love your website tutorial its very educate. May 5, 2015 @ Accordion menu with only HTML and CSS. The options in the dropdown menus are in a block format. Can Martian regolith be easily melted with microwaves? What is the difference between CSS and SCSS ? the most innovative and creative websites, the best graphic design portfolio examples, The Best Looking Video Portfolio Website Examples Out There, The Most Useful Bootstrap Footer Templates for You.
Rv Auction San Diego, Articles V
- . It gets even better as you give options, I love your website tutorial its very educate. May 5, 2015 @ Accordion menu with only HTML and CSS. The options in the dropdown menus are in a block format. Can Martian regolith be easily melted with microwaves? What is the difference between CSS and SCSS ? the most innovative and creative websites, the best graphic design portfolio examples, The Best Looking Video Portfolio Website Examples Out There, The Most Useful Bootstrap Footer Templates for You.
in a table ? March 17, 2015 @ Finally, add the following jQuery function that toggles the sub-menu on the click event. Im trying to replace it with my own code. Open CodePen. We will demonstrate a quick way to create a nice, clean vertical menu with a sub menu which slides out. Follow us on social media to be updated with latest web design code & scripts Bootstrap Vertical Menu with Submenu on Click, Off Canvas Menu with Submenu - jQuery Pushy, Vertical Animated Menu with CSS3 and jQuery, Bootstrap Jumbotron with Image Background, Bootstrap Collapsible Panel with Up/Down Arrow Icon, Bootstrap eCommerce Product List with Navbar & Hover, Bootstrap Multi Step Form with Progress Bar, jQuery Lightbox Gallery with Thumbnails mBox, Confirm Box in jQuery with Yes No option Zebra Dialog, jQuery News Ticker Horizontal Bar with AJAX Support, Bootstrap Notification Bar with Close Button, Embed YouTube Video as Background with jQuery, jQuery Header Notification Bar with a Simple Plugin, Bootstrap Context Menu with Submenu on Right Click, Responsive Hamburger Menu with jQuery & CSS, Simple Quiz Application with Timer using JavaScript, Bootstrap Multiselect Dropdown with Checkboxes, 25+ Best JavaScript Shopping Cart Examples with Demo, Bootstrap 5 Buttons with Icon and Text Tutorial & Demo, Bootstrap Select Dropdown with Search Box Tutorial & Examples, Bootstrap 5 Sidebar Menu with Submenu Collapse/Hover Tutorial Demo, Bootstrap 4 Modal Popup Login Form Tutorial & Demo, Bootstrap 5 Mega Menu Responsive Examples. Anyhow, the menu uses the Bootstrap color classes. Click on an item to open. By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. When resized, the horizontal links are positioned vertically behind a hamburger menu. here a link for another jQuery menu: Thank for this article, is very util for my new project. Created by Takane Ichinose, this full-page navigation menu, makes use of the pages typography and icons as large images. This sidebar is of full height (100%) and always shown. How to do this? Wanted to add my dropdown navigation tutorial, too: What are the Features of Dedicated Hosting? https://unpkg.com/purecss@2.0.6/build/pure-min.css. Although responsivity should be applied to every part of a layout, the navigation menu is one area that deserves extra attention. This cookie is used to a profile based on user's interest and display personalized ads to the users. Hey thanks!!! What can i do submenu right to left? We will demonstratea quick way to createa nice, clean vertical menu with a sub menu which slides out. For websites for smaller companies, a horizontal or vertical bar will often do. 9:20 am. Thanks for the great information. Learn how to create a subnavigation menu with CSS. Basically, Bootstrap CSS is optional, the menu works well without it. 2. This cookie is used for storing the unique ID which is used for identifying the user's device, on their revisit to the websites which uses same ad network. In a responsive state the navigation turns into a flyout menu where links appear in block format. As a Multi Niche platform we have spend several years for Collecting various useful Stories. Vertical Navigation Bar. Example 2: In this example, we will create demonstrate Vertical Menu with nested Submenu. 1:07 pm. Also, the aria-expanded attribute is set to true while the submenu is open, and to false otherwise. The menu will use a nested <ul> element to show the sub menu. This cookie is set by CloudFare. Thanks for sharing. I am using jGlideMenu that seems to work seamlessly but for a very annoying and blocking issue. Greetings. By clicking Accept all cookies, you agree Stack Exchange can store cookies on your device and disclose information in accordance with our Cookie Policy. The menu works in a very simple way. If so, JHARAPHULA is a best platform for you. I've been taking photos on film and digital cameras for nearly a . June 12, 2015 @ Thanks for creating such a nice and clean css for us. It is fun because it has an old-school look. Check it out here: https://www.thecodingguys.net/demo/css/css-vertical-menu-multiple-levels.html, Hemerson Discover CSS snippets for vertical and horizontal navs with dropdowns, slideouts and also some animated menu systems. This snippet offers a lot of flexibility and would fit perfectly into any website. June 27, 2017 @ Anyone know how to make that happen? Roberto thanks before. Menus are the main tools for visitors to navigate throughout a website. How to Choose the right Advertising Design Agency? It sets a unique ID to embed videos to the website. How to fetch data from JSON file and display in HTML table using jQuery ? But after clicking the hamburger icon youll notice a heavily customized morphing effect. The cookie is used to calculate visitor, session, campaign data and keep track of site usage for the site's analytics report. Jotform Inc. When the button is activated, it shows or hides the submenu. 10:50 am, Good afternoon, looking for a simple example of vertical menu have found this one and to be honest it is more than I need. If you want the menu to have an accordion effect (only one item open at a time) use the data-bs-parent attribute to set the parent of each menu section.. Get a dedicated support team with Jotform Enterprise. Designed by Antoine Vinial, the expandable horizontal bar has a unique design featuring a green tab. How do i do? All the menu links have a subtle animation effect on them when the menu is opened and closed. 11:54 am, TCG Upon clicking the horizontal three bar icon, a small menu fans out. Clicking the three horizontal dots at the top unfolds the animated menu by Mikael Ainalem. However, they have their place and appeal to a certain audience (especially in b2b apps). Thanks! document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); If you purchase a product or service linked from this site, we may receive an "affiliate commission". document.getElementById( "ak_js_1" ).setAttribute( "value", ( new Date() ).getTime() ); This site uses Akismet to reduce spam. Pure CSS Responsive Horizontal-to-Scrollable Menu Layout. It was made by Patak. So if the user doesn't want to deal with the menus, they can bypass them and be taken to a wizard-like page instead. hopefully, you have successfully created vertical menu with submenu on click for Bootstrap 3/4/5. How can I make Bootstrap columns all the same height? I love them, especially the second one. Thats why I really love this navigation because it demonstrates how a typical horizontal navigation can go through many different phases. Making statements based on opinion; back them up with references or personal experience. 9:15 am. Using the ListView and Accordion Controls. The following code adds a button to every top-level menu item with a submenu. I used the menu (8) described but the hyper-link inside the list items does not go to anywhere. Euler: A baby on his lap, a cat on his back thats how he wrote his immortal works (origin? 1. everything in one place - great share! I used this code in this example and have been able to change it to my liking. Very good explanation. Before publishing, we test and review each code snippet to avoid errors, but we cannot warrant the full correctness of all content. The following code iterates through all top-level items with the class has-submenu and adds a click event, which opens or closes the submenu depending on its state. It is very helpful. Now I am looking for having marked an item from main menu at time of going to the second one, and having one item marked from the first and second at time of selecting one from the 3rd one (when i say marked, is selected or background color) Youll find vertical and horizontal navs with dropdowns and slideouts and all kinds of animation effects. The data collected including the number visitors, the source where they have come from, and the pages viisted in an anonymous form. WordPress Bootstrap multilevel Vertical Menu. Instead, consider one of the following approaches. Bright-colored animations grab the attention and indicate the selection. Above all, Yyan said it's important to stick around and immerse yourself in the environment. This cookie is set by GDPR Cookie Consent plugin. 9:20 pm, Hello i have a question, what can i do if a menu has much more submenus than the number of menus, example 8 or 10 or 12 submenus in a menu, amene CSS Flexbox can be found in the whole layout as nav links and page elements resize proportionally to fit any browser window. We will create a simple structure of the web page by using <div>, <li>, and <a> tags. Thank you this has me very helped.useful list. Vertical Menu: We can create a vertical menu in form of buttons and a scrollable menu. Regardless of the purpose and size of the website, web developers will be interested in this list of HTML and CSS menu examples. For some, it might be impossible. The swinging panels come down to reveal additional categories. The user can adjust the number of links at the top horizontal menu. It is easy to customize because of minimal default styling and low-specificity selectors. For example, if you've ever been on the Dell Premier site, you know you would KILL for a multi-level nav menu so you don't have to wait for their agonizingly slow pages to load. I fixed the above mentioned problem by removing the keyboard handler. Hello, I just noticed that when you put a link on one of the sub-item/child item of the dropdown, it's not working. These tutorials provide best-practice guidance on implementing accessibility in different situations. This cookie is used to save the user's preferences when playing embedded videos from Vimeo. If you change the width of the parent or submenu make sure you change the left position value of the submenu. Compatible browsers: Chrome, Edge, Firefox, Opera, Safari. Add the class arrows to nav.accordion to add dropdown arrows. Thanks for the linkage. People with reduced dexterity, such as tremors, often have trouble operating fly-out menus. The focus of this super basic horizontal bar menu is on usability. When we hover over the parent - we show the